不锈塑料模具钢模块喷淬系统研究

摘    要:模具钢模块在淬火过程中易出现水、油浸淬开裂、变形且淬火油会污染环境,空淬组织硬度不均匀等缺陷,为克服上述缺陷,设计并研制一套喷水淬火系统,选4Cr13模块对喷水淬火系统进行了初步试验,试验结果表明,用此系统喷淬的模块硬度均匀,无变形,可以避免开裂现象。

Spray quenching system for stainless plastic mold steel module

Abstract:Water or oil immersion may appear in the quenching process of mold steel module that will lead to crack and deformation , and the quenching oil will pollute the environment. Besides, the structure hardness after air quenching is uneven. To prevent these defects, a spray quenching system was developed and tested using a 4Cr13 module. The result shows that the module quenched by the system has uniform hardness, no distortion and cracks.
